Applications open for OFC Directors, 2023 to 2025

OFC

The Oxford Farming Conference (OFC) is a charity and a limited company. The conference itself, which runs in early January every year, has become ever more high-profile within the farming industry, but more importantly to wider audiences and stakeholders. The OFC's mission is to 'Inform, Challenge and Inspire'.

The conference is designed and run by the OFC Council, a secretariat team and a marketing professional agency. You can view the Council at www.ofc.org.uk   

The OFC Council is made up of 11 voluntary directors, one of whom is the treasurer. With the exception of the treasurer, each director serves a three-year term. In other words, the make-up of the Council changes every year, with three new directors joining and three retiring. Its members are drawn from a range of agricultural, agri-business, land management and food industry areas.

The chairmanship of the OFC changes each year too, with the Chairman being chosen by the Council from among the three directors serving their third year.

The annual report and accounts can be downloaded here

The OFC is a charity with a remit to educate and transfer knowledge in the agricultural sector. As part of our charitable undertakings, the OFC supports young people to attend the conference and offers a bursary program to first-time attendees.  

We are now inviting expressions of interest for joining the Council for the 2023-2025 conferences; applicants MUST have attended the conference in the past for their application to be considered.  The positions are wholly honorary but reasonable expenses are reimbursed.

Interviews will be held online in late-August/September.
